Lady Catherine Vernon-Harcourt (1811-77)

1854

Albumen print | 10.0 x 7.8 cm (image) | RCIN 2906591

Photograph of a three-quarter length portrait of Lady Catherine Vernon Harcourt (1811-77) facing three-quarters to the left. She gazes out of a window, located on the left side of the photograph. She wears a dress trimmed with lace.
